Output 82106ef41e68b9595267eaae8a4e26747edb24197accd978197fdb1fa12fdfe5:34

value
41400000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c4ab56405f94cd8e233326773706f2d3442daba8 OP_EQUALVERIFY OP_CHECKSIG
address
Ld9qxWWmA4Xph78VXBa2pprD6wVXTK4UVU
transaction
82106ef41e68b9595267eaae8a4e26747edb24197accd978197fdb1fa12fdfe5
spent
true